Flint Scatter at Rhendhoo
Archaeology
A flint scatter of over 50 artefacts of early prehistoric date collected by Mr Alan Skillan and Dr L.S. Garrad during fieldwalking. The finds are kept at the Manx Museum (Accession No. 1987-045). They include worked flints from the field numbered Plot 789 on the 1870 1:2500 Ordnance Survey map. A broken slate "bar" was also found, that may have been a rubbing stone, which measured 14cm x 3 cm.
